One of the places here that we've been waxing poetic about since we first came in 2019 is Galway Bay Irish Restaurant and Pub! This pub has such a great vibe, and it just feels so cozy, homey, date-nighty, and legit!
On this trip, we started with a much-needed-after-the-travel-day Guinness for him, and a Pinot Noir for me, natch!
For our appies, we went with the Cabbage Wraps and Potato Cakes!
The wraps were delicious! It was three large cabbage rolls packed with everything that you'd get on a corned beef and cabbage plate atop a bed of bistro sauce, which tasted mustardy and horseradishy, and dang tasty!
The potato cakes were SO my jam! They were four dense, blue cheesy, oniony, and just unctuous discs of goodness! They're served with ranch, which may seem weird, but it worked for me! I actually ended up making these my meal!
In terms of the main entrees, hubby opted to try both the Corned Beef and Cabbage and the Irish Beef Stew!
The Corned Beef and Cabbage was, according to hubby, incredible! It's traditional and belly warming! I found the meat itself a bit too salty, but he found it all perfect! He especially loved the carrots and parsnips and the mashers that accompanied it!
The Irish Beef Stew was exactly what you want on a cold night! A hearty bowl of yum with a generous scoop of mashers on top! The carrots were cut chunky, just like I like them! Chris and I were both fans, and we'd def order it again!
We also added a side of the smashed peas, and we were shocked and delighted by these! They were minty, creamy, peppery, and buttery, and I could easily dive headfirst into them! I almost did!
We finished with the Bread Pudding (not pictured), and this was the least favorite part of our meal! First of all, it was en fuego, like it had just been microwaved for far too long! To be fair to the pub, it was close to closing time on a Wednesday, but it just wasn't great. The sauce was meh. Really, all of it was unfortunately meh!
That was okay, though, because we were stuffed to the gills, so we rolled out of there with big, satisfied smiles!
All told, we'll absolutely be back during every sailboat show from here on out, and we heartily recommend it!
